From 50e86469281161b9edf8c43886f05743e04e4401 Mon Sep 17 00:00:00 2001 From: Daniel <nieltansah@gmail.com> Date: Thu, 16 Nov 2017 22:07:29 +0700 Subject: [PATCH] WebApp: Use relative path for URLs --- .../com/adaapa/adaojek/servlets/EditProfileServlet.java | 6 +++--- .../java/com/adaapa/adaojek/servlets/LogoutServlet.java | 4 ++-- .../main/java/com/adaapa/adaojek/servlets/OrderServlet.java | 2 +- .../adaapa/adaojek/servlets/PreferredLocationServlet.java | 4 ++-- .../java/com/adaapa/adaojek/servlets/ProfileServlet.java | 4 ++-- .../java/com/adaapa/adaojek/servlets/RegisterServlet.java | 6 +++--- 6 files changed, 13 insertions(+), 13 deletions(-) diff --git a/TugasBesar2_2017/WebApp/src/main/java/com/adaapa/adaojek/servlets/EditProfileServlet.java b/TugasBesar2_2017/WebApp/src/main/java/com/adaapa/adaojek/servlets/EditProfileServlet.java index 0b88f83..a9add1d 100644 --- a/TugasBesar2_2017/WebApp/src/main/java/com/adaapa/adaojek/servlets/EditProfileServlet.java +++ b/TugasBesar2_2017/WebApp/src/main/java/com/adaapa/adaojek/servlets/EditProfileServlet.java @@ -28,7 +28,7 @@ public class EditProfileServlet extends HttpServlet{ ApplicationCookie cookie = CookieCheck.getCookie(req); WebServiceBean wsBean = new Gson().fromJson(service.getProfile(cookie.getToken()), WebServiceBean.class); if(wsBean.getStatus().equals(WebServiceBean.STATUS_INVALID)) { - resp.sendRedirect("/login"); + resp.sendRedirect("login"); } else { UserBean ubean = new Gson().fromJson(wsBean.getBody(),UserBean.class); req.setAttribute("userProfile",ubean); @@ -39,7 +39,7 @@ public class EditProfileServlet extends HttpServlet{ @Override protected void doPost(HttpServletRequest req, HttpServletResponse resp) throws ServletException, IOException { - CookieCheck.redirectIfTokenNotFound(req, resp,"/login"); + CookieCheck.redirectIfTokenNotFound(req, resp,"login"); PrintWriter out = resp.getWriter(); // out.println(req.getParameter("name")); UserBean userBean = new UserBean(); @@ -63,7 +63,7 @@ public class EditProfileServlet extends HttpServlet{ Gson gson = new Gson(); service.editProfile(cookie.getToken(),gson.toJson(userBean)); - resp.sendRedirect("/profile"); + resp.sendRedirect("profile"); } } diff --git a/TugasBesar2_2017/WebApp/src/main/java/com/adaapa/adaojek/servlets/LogoutServlet.java b/TugasBesar2_2017/WebApp/src/main/java/com/adaapa/adaojek/servlets/LogoutServlet.java index 274cf60..e6c64db 100644 --- a/TugasBesar2_2017/WebApp/src/main/java/com/adaapa/adaojek/servlets/LogoutServlet.java +++ b/TugasBesar2_2017/WebApp/src/main/java/com/adaapa/adaojek/servlets/LogoutServlet.java @@ -22,7 +22,7 @@ public class LogoutServlet extends HttpServlet { @Override protected void doGet(HttpServletRequest req, HttpServletResponse resp) throws ServletException, IOException { - if(!CookieCheck.redirectIfTokenNotFound(req,resp,"/login")) { + if(!CookieCheck.redirectIfTokenNotFound(req,resp,"login")) { DomainConfig domain = DomainConfig.getInstance(); Gson gson = new Gson(); String response = RequestSender.sendRequest( @@ -40,7 +40,7 @@ public class LogoutServlet extends HttpServlet { } else { //Do nothing } - resp.sendRedirect("/login"); + resp.sendRedirect("login"); } } } diff --git a/TugasBesar2_2017/WebApp/src/main/java/com/adaapa/adaojek/servlets/OrderServlet.java b/TugasBesar2_2017/WebApp/src/main/java/com/adaapa/adaojek/servlets/OrderServlet.java index bf97f15..462d550 100644 --- a/TugasBesar2_2017/WebApp/src/main/java/com/adaapa/adaojek/servlets/OrderServlet.java +++ b/TugasBesar2_2017/WebApp/src/main/java/com/adaapa/adaojek/servlets/OrderServlet.java @@ -12,7 +12,7 @@ public class OrderServlet extends HttpServlet { @Override protected void doGet(HttpServletRequest req, HttpServletResponse resp) throws ServletException, IOException { - if(!CookieCheck.redirectIfTokenNotFound(req,resp,"/login")) { + if(!CookieCheck.redirectIfTokenNotFound(req,resp,"login")) { req.setAttribute("user", CookieCheck.getCookie(req).getUsername()); req.getRequestDispatcher("WEB-INF/order.jsp").forward(req, resp); } diff --git a/TugasBesar2_2017/WebApp/src/main/java/com/adaapa/adaojek/servlets/PreferredLocationServlet.java b/TugasBesar2_2017/WebApp/src/main/java/com/adaapa/adaojek/servlets/PreferredLocationServlet.java index 2b4e93b..a79a932 100644 --- a/TugasBesar2_2017/WebApp/src/main/java/com/adaapa/adaojek/servlets/PreferredLocationServlet.java +++ b/TugasBesar2_2017/WebApp/src/main/java/com/adaapa/adaojek/servlets/PreferredLocationServlet.java @@ -18,7 +18,7 @@ public class PreferredLocationServlet extends HttpServlet{ @Override protected void doGet(HttpServletRequest req, HttpServletResponse resp) throws ServletException, IOException { - if(!CookieCheck.redirectIfTokenNotFound(req,resp,"/login")) { + if(!CookieCheck.redirectIfTokenNotFound(req,resp,"login")) { OjekOnline service = ServiceConnector.getServiceClass(); ApplicationCookie cookie = CookieCheck.getCookie(req); Gson gson = new Gson(); @@ -45,7 +45,7 @@ public class PreferredLocationServlet extends HttpServlet{ if(wsBean.getStatus().equals(WebServiceBean.STATUS_INVALID)) { resp.sendRedirect("logout"); } else{ - resp.sendRedirect("/preferred_location"); + resp.sendRedirect("preferred_location"); } } } diff --git a/TugasBesar2_2017/WebApp/src/main/java/com/adaapa/adaojek/servlets/ProfileServlet.java b/TugasBesar2_2017/WebApp/src/main/java/com/adaapa/adaojek/servlets/ProfileServlet.java index 4b850df..aefdd75 100644 --- a/TugasBesar2_2017/WebApp/src/main/java/com/adaapa/adaojek/servlets/ProfileServlet.java +++ b/TugasBesar2_2017/WebApp/src/main/java/com/adaapa/adaojek/servlets/ProfileServlet.java @@ -20,7 +20,7 @@ public class ProfileServlet extends HttpServlet { @Override protected void doGet(HttpServletRequest req, HttpServletResponse resp) throws ServletException, IOException { - if(!CookieCheck.redirectIfTokenNotFound(req,resp,"/login")) { + if(!CookieCheck.redirectIfTokenNotFound(req,resp,"login")) { OjekOnline service = ServiceConnector.getServiceClass(); PrintWriter out = resp.getWriter(); String token = CookieCheck.getCookie(req).getToken(); @@ -30,7 +30,7 @@ public class ProfileServlet extends HttpServlet { WebServiceBean.class); if (webServiceBean.getStatus().equals(WebServiceBean.STATUS_INVALID)) { - resp.sendRedirect("/logout"); + resp.sendRedirect("logout"); } else { // out.println(webServiceBean.getBody()); UserBean ubean = gson.fromJson(webServiceBean.getBody(), UserBean.class); diff --git a/TugasBesar2_2017/WebApp/src/main/java/com/adaapa/adaojek/servlets/RegisterServlet.java b/TugasBesar2_2017/WebApp/src/main/java/com/adaapa/adaojek/servlets/RegisterServlet.java index 00eb30c..a9c8f7e 100644 --- a/TugasBesar2_2017/WebApp/src/main/java/com/adaapa/adaojek/servlets/RegisterServlet.java +++ b/TugasBesar2_2017/WebApp/src/main/java/com/adaapa/adaojek/servlets/RegisterServlet.java @@ -28,7 +28,7 @@ public class RegisterServlet extends HttpServlet{ @Override protected void doGet(HttpServletRequest req, HttpServletResponse resp) throws ServletException, IOException { - if(!CookieCheck.redirectIfTokenFound(req,resp,"/order")) { + if(!CookieCheck.redirectIfTokenFound(req,resp,"order")) { req.getRequestDispatcher("WEB-INF/signup.jsp").forward(req,resp); } } @@ -66,10 +66,10 @@ public class RegisterServlet extends HttpServlet{ ServiceConnector.getServiceClass().addUser(loginResponse.getAccessToken(), gson.toJson(wsUser)); resp.addCookie(cookie); if(isDriver) { - resp.sendRedirect("/profile"); + resp.sendRedirect("profile"); } else { - resp.sendRedirect("/index"); + resp.sendRedirect("index"); } } else { req.setAttribute("errorMessage","Registrasi Gagal"); -- GitLab